OnFind2 Method

Summary

Allows an add-in to handle C-FIND-REQ command.

Parameters

Client

The client that sent the command.

PresentationId

The Presentation Context ID. The ID provides information about both the class type of the data and the Transfer Syntax to use when transferring the data.

MessageId

The Message ID. Each message sent by a member of a connection should have a unique ID. Since a member of a connection may send several messages, this ID allows that member to identify when a specific request has been completed.

AffectedClass

The class affected by the request. This will be a SOP Class or a Meta SOP Class.

Priority

The priority level of the message. The Service Class Provider may or may not support priority. Therefore, setting this parameter may or may not have any effect.

Request

A DicomDataSet object that contains the Data Set to be found.

StatusBaseArgs

An object derived from StatusBase that contains the optional status DICOM Elements to be added to the command set. This is returned by the implementor.

Return Value

A DicomCommandStatusType representing the outcome of processing.

Remarks

The OnFind2 is a replacement for the OnFind method.

When the DICOM Listening Service (Leadtools.Dicom.Server.exe) gets a C-FIND-REQ, it does the following:

  1. Checks if the IProcessCFind2 interface has been implemented by an addin. If so, then DICOM Listening Service calls the OnFind2 method to handle the C-FIND-REQ.

  2. Otherwise, checks if the IProcessCFind has been implemented by an addin. If so, then DICOM Listening Service calls the OnFind method to handle the C-FIND-REQ.

The StatusBaseArgs argument is used to set additional optional status DICOM Elements in the C-FIND-RSP command set.

If the return value is DicomCommandStatusType.Success, then the out argument StatusBaseArgs should return an instance of StatusBase.
